The determination of the freezing point according to DIN 51855 is a critical test for ensuring the quality and performance of liquefied natural gas (LNG) in oil & gas applications. This test evaluates the lowest temperature at which a sample begins to solidify, providing essential data for the safe handling and storage of LNG.

Scope and Methodology

Aspect Description
Sample Preparation The sample should be thoroughly mixed and degassed to ensure homogeneity. The volume of the sample is typically 20 mL, prepared according to DIN 51855.
Instrumentation A differential scanning calorimeter (DSC) or a cryovacuum cell is used for precise measurement. The DSC measures the heat flow between the sample and reference material as they cool at a constant rate.

The freezing point test involves cooling the LNG sample in a controlled environment to observe the transition from liquid to solid state. The temperature is recorded continuously, and the point of first crystallization (solidification) is determined when the heat flow shows an initial drop.
